1. All correspondence posted before 5 say week day for addresses in Victoria will be delivered the same day, and generally within two hours, unless the delivery should be retarded by the Contract

2-mall soms may be remitted between the other Ports by means of Postage Stamps, subject to a charge of one par cent, for cashing them.
3.Many Money Orders are supplied to residents at the smaller Ports in this way.
